Snapper with Squid Risotto Wins Cap Cana Cookoff
The participants in the Cap Cana Billfish Shootout proved that not only can they catch the largest fish in the ocean, they can cook it up in the galley of the boat as well! When not chasing the white and blue marlin that roam the waters off of Cap Cana Marina and Resort, located on beautiful eastern coast of the Dominican Republic, several teams cooked up a favorite dish and entered it into the first-annual Cap Cana Cookoff.
Sponsored by your beloved food blog, YourMeatTooth.com the Cookoff saw a wide range of dishes prepared for the competition. While we’ve always stuck to meat recipes, this contest was opened up a bit more. As it takes place during a fishing tournament, there was a seafood category, as well as a meat category and a chicken category. Three winners were selected based on the originality of their dish, presentation and of course taste.
Despite some drizzly conditions, teams showed up with fantastic food for judging and to share with the other competitors and observers in the tournament. Hans Mangual and Carlos Garcia received top honors for their team’s version of the Cuban dish “gallinita rellera.” They wowed the judges with a beautiful snapper served whole and stuffed with squid risotto. It did not last long as everyone dove in for seconds and thirds. Marlin Chaser’s “not-so-chili chili” finished in second place and Team Teke won third for their smoked dorado and smoked wahoo.
